Robotics Hardware Engineer
vor 1 Woche
We're looking for a hands-on and experienced Hardware Engineer to join our robotics development team and play a key role in building the electronic systems that power our indoor inspection drones. This is a multidisciplinary role in a fast-paced mechatronics environment, involving everything from high-speed digital design to power electronics and sensor integration. You'll be working closely with mechanical and electronics engineers to develop robust, compact, and high-performance drone platforms. We're looking for someone who can contribute immediately and grow with the team as the company evolves.
- Design and develop custom electronics and PCBs, including high-speed digital interfaces (e.g., USB, camera signals).
- Develop power electronics systems, including battery management (BMS), power distribution, and motor control circuits.
- Integrate and test diverse sensor payloads, such as cameras, IMUs, and other perception modules.
- Collaborate with mechanical engineers to ensure tight integration of electronics into compact drone assemblies, considering thermal, EMI, and mechanical constraints.
- Own schematic design, PCB layout, component selection, and hardware bring-up.
- Lead and participate in design reviews, ensuring performance, manufacturability, and robustness.
- Debug hardware at both board and system levels using standard lab tools (oscilloscopes, logic analyzers, etc.).
- Interface with suppliers and manufacturing partners for prototyping and production builds.
- Support hardware testing, documentation, and reliability validation of designs.
- Master's degree in Electronics Engineering, Mechatronics, or a related field.
- 4–7 years of experience in electronics development, ideally in robotics, drones, or embedded systems.
- Strong background in high-speed digital design and PCB layout using tools like Altium Designer or KiCad.
- Proven experience with power electronics: battery systems, BMS, motor drivers, and power regulation.
- Familiarity with integrating and testing sensor payloads (e.g., cameras, IMUs, range sensors).
- Confident in hardware bring-up, system debugging, and cross-functional collaboration.
- Understanding of mechanical integration challenges in mechatronic systems.
- Well-organized with strong documentation and communication skills.
- Bonus: Exposure to embedded Linux, ROS, or firmware development environments.
- Bonus: Familiarity with design for manufacturing (DFM) and testing processes.
